titleOfInvention Process for the preparation of indole or indazole compounds
abstract The present invention provides a method for preparing an amine group-containing indole or indazole compound using ferric chloride (III) hydrate as a catalyst, the compound is an intermediate structure necessary for the synthesis of pharmaceutical indole or indazole compound .
